David Lynch would soon return with 1992 prequel film Twin Peaks: Fire Walk With Me which recounted Laura's final week. While the film is well-regarded now its dark tone and disconnect from the show led to a critical panning and it underperformed financially. The premise had FBI agent Dale Cooper (Kyle MacLachlan) traveling to the titular town to investigate the murder of teenager Laura Palmer, which devastates the community. Twin Peaks (sometimes referred to as Season 3, promoted as Twin Peaks: The Return and released on home video as Twin Peaks: A Limited Event Series) is a revival and sequel series to the original 1990-1991 Twin Peaks television series and 1992 film Twin Peaks: Fire Walk with Me.
